Sanibel (fl) Sea Water Temperature In December
When planning your winter getaway to Sanibel Island in December, it's essential to consider the sea water temperature, which typically hovers around a comfortable 70°F (21°C). This mild warmth makes it a pleasant time for beach walks and casual swims, although some may find the water a bit brisk compared to the balmy summer months. December's sea temperatures create an inviting atmosphere for those looking to enjoy the island's stunning beaches, whether you're interested in shell collecting, kayaking, or simply soaking up the sun. With fewer crowds and a serene ambiance, December is a fantastic time to experience the natural beauty of Sanibel Island while enjoying its refreshing waters.
Sanibel Island, Florida
Sanibel Island, Florida, is a tropical paradise that offers a delightful escape during the winter months, particularly in December. As temperatures typically range from the mid-60s to low 80s Fahrenheit, visitors can expect pleasantly warm days perfect for beachcombing, shell collecting, and enjoying the stunning sunsets over the Gulf of Mexico. The island's unique charm is enhanced by its lush landscapes, abundant wildlife, and a laid-back atmosphere that invites relaxation. Whether you're exploring the J.N. "Ding" Darling National Wildlife Refuge or indulging in fresh seafood at local restaurants, December is an ideal time to experience the natural beauty and serene vibes of Sanibel Island. With lower humidity and fewer crowds compared to the peak winter season, your getaway promises to be both enjoyable and rejuvenating.
